The power is out and I smell something burning from an outlet. How fast can an electrician get here?
For an emergency like a burning smell, which indicates an active electrical fault, we prioritize immediate dispatch. From a start point near Oakland Park City Hall, we can typically reach homes in North Andrews Gardens within 8 to 12 minutes using I-95 for the main route. Your first action should be to go to your main service panel and shut off the breaker for that circuit, if it is safe to do so, to mitigate fire risk until we arrive.
How should I prepare my home's electrical system for summer brownouts and winter cold snaps?
Summer AC peaks strain the grid and can lead to brownouts, while rare winter cold snaps near 45°F drive up heating demand. For brownouts, a professionally installed generator with a transfer switch ensures essential circuits stay online. To protect against the surges that often accompany power restoration, a whole-house surge protector is essential. Ensuring your panel, breakers, and connections are in good health before peak season helps your system handle these stress periods more reliably.
What permits and codes are involved in replacing an old electrical panel in Oakland Park?
Replacing a panel requires a permit from the City of Oakland Park Building Division and must be performed by an electrician licensed by the Florida Department of Business and Professional Regulation. The installation must fully comply with the NEC 2023, which mandates AFCI protection for most living area circuits and specific grounding requirements. We handle the permit application, scheduling of inspections, and ensure the work meets all current safety codes, which is especially crucial when replacing a recalled panel like Federal Pacific.
Can my 1970s house with a 100-amp panel safely add a car charger or a new heat pump?
Safely adding a Level 2 EV charger or a modern heat pump to a 1971-era home is difficult and typically requires a full service upgrade. The existing 100-amp panel lacks the physical space and bus bar capacity for the new, high-amperage breakers these devices require. Furthermore, many homes of this vintage in Oakland Park still have Federal Pacific panels, which are a known fire hazard and must be replaced before any significant new load is added for safety and code compliance.
We have overhead power lines coming to the house. What are the common issues with this setup?
Overhead service, common in North Andrews Gardens, uses a mast and weatherhead on your roof. This exposed infrastructure is vulnerable to storm damage, falling tree limbs, and animal intrusion. The connection point at the mast can also corrode over 50+ years, leading to power fluctuations. During a panel inspection or upgrade, we always check the integrity of the service mast, entrance cables, and the point where they connect to your meter base for wear and safety.
Our Oakland Park home was built in the 1970s. Why do our lights dim whenever the AC kicks on?
Your North Andrews Gardens home likely has original aluminum branch circuit wiring from 1971, making the system about 55 years old. Aluminum wiring from that era can have connection points that degrade over time, increasing resistance. Combined with a standard 100-amp service panel, this older infrastructure struggles to meet the simultaneous demands of modern appliances like high-efficiency AC units, computers, and kitchen gadgets without experiencing noticeable voltage drop, which manifests as dimming lights.
Why do my lights flicker and my electronics reset during Florida thunderstorms?
Flickering can stem from loose connections in aging aluminum wiring or at the service entrance. However, Florida Power & Light's grid in our area is subject to high surge risk from frequent lightning. These voltage spikes and momentary outages can easily damage sensitive modern electronics like computers and smart home hubs. Installing a whole-house surge protector at your main panel is a critical defense to clamp these surges before they enter your home's wiring.
Does our flat, coastal terrain near the city hall affect our home's electrical grounding?
The flat coastal plain of Oakland Park generally has high soil conductivity, which is beneficial for grounding electrode systems. However, the high water table common in this terrain can accelerate corrosion on underground grounding rods and metal conduits over decades. An older system from 1971 may have grounding components that are no longer effective, which is a critical safety issue that should be evaluated, especially before a panel upgrade or major appliance installation.
